![]() Ketchum was founded 80 years ago in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ania. Now headquartered in New York City and owned by Omnicom (NYSE: OMC), our clients include corporations, associations, government agencies and nonprofitorganizations.
John Ryan, Vice President, Creative Services John Ryan heads up the Creative Services team in the Washington, D.C. office. He is a graphic designer and responsible for overseeing a staff of award-winning professionals experienced in a full range of graphic services, including publication design, logo design, exhibit design, Web design, ad development and interactive/multimedia presentations. Mr. Ryan and his staff consult closely with account representatives and their clients to develop integrated promotions and marketing communications materials. Software proficiencies include QuarkXpress, InDesign, PhotoShop, Adobe Illustrator, PowerPoint and Dreamweaver. Prior to joining Ketchum, Mr. Ryan served as designer/art director in the Washington area for more than 20 years. His positions have included art director for the Newspaper Association of America, Porter/Novelli, the Council for the Advancement and Support of Education, and the American Association for the Advancement of Science. He has also provided design services for Price Waterhouse, Smithsonian Institution, Robert Woods Johnson Foundation, U.S. Public Health Service, National Science Foundation, The Discovery Channel and the Kennedy Center. Mr. Ryan received a B.A. in visual communications from the Banff School of Fine Arts in Banff, Alberta Canada. |
